- Advertisement -spot_img

TAG

u.s. headquarters for mercedes

Atlanta in three-city race for Mercedes Benz's headquarters

Suburban Atlanta could be picked as the new U.S. headquarters for Mercedes-Benz as early as Tuesday, insiders divulged to the media. Officials associated with the...

Latest news

- Advertisement -spot_img